WAUSEON — The Fulton County Crime Stopper program is seeking information about the thefts of tools last month from a garage and construction trailers in Lyons and from a garage in Wauseon.

Someone broke into a garage and two trailers at a residence in the 14100 block of County Road 11-2 in Royalton Township, just southwest of Lyons, Ohio, and took numerous power tools valued at $5,800, authorities said. The homeowner reported the incident May 27.

Two days later, another homeowner reported that someone had burglarized his garage in the 16700 block of County Road D in Clinton Township, just west of Wauseon, making off with power and hand tools with a total value of $2,905.

Anyone with information about the break-ins is asked to call 800-255-1122.

The Crime Stopper program offers rewards of up to $1,000 for information leading to an arrest.
